Responsibilities
  • Under the general supervision of the Laboratory Team Leader or Manager, performs a variety of technical and general duties at a basic skills and knowledge level. Functions in one or more laboratory divisions.
  • Performs routine and/or specialized testing and procedures with supervision as appropriate.
  • Performs a variety of duties at progressively greater skill levels under varying degrees of supervision; records results. May operate a variety of laboratory instruments.
  • Performs quality control and instrument check procedures and maintains related records.
  • Inoculates, cultivates, classifies, and identifies microorganisms found in bodily fluids, exudates, skin scrapings, autopsy and surgical specimens in order to provide data on cause, treatment, and prevention of infectious diseases.
  • May group or type blood of donors and recipients. May determine compatibility of donor blood products with intended recipient.
  • May perform chemical and/or immunological tests to identify and/or quantitate substances found in blood and other body fluids.
  • Counts, describes morphology of, and performs specialized studies on blood and other body fluid cells. Performs coagulation testing.
  • Prepares and maintains reagents, and other solutions and stains according to standard formulas.
  • Trains other employees in day-to-day procedures.
  • May consult with medical staff and other health care providers on matters relating to laboratory services.
  • Performs surveys and does comparative analyses of work units; may participate in research activities and investigates new products, equipment, techniques, methodologies, and introduces, demonstrates, effects, and recommends as is appropriate.
  • Enters or retrieves data from established computer files.
  • Identifies safety concerns, instrument issues and other opportunities for process improvement, collaborating with others in problem-solving.
